What's Driving Garbage Disposal Repair Demand in Illinois

Chicago's combined sewer system, which carries both stormwater and wastewater through the same pipes, led the city to restrict garbage disposal installations for decades on the grounds that ground food waste added unnecessary load to a system already prone to overflow during heavy rain, a policy the city eventually eased but one that left a lasting gap in disposal prevalence across large parts of the city compared to suburbs that never had similar restrictions. That legacy pattern means garbage-disposal repair and installation demand in Illinois skews toward the collar counties and downstate cities that built out standard separate sewer systems, while much of Chicago proper still has meaningfully lower disposal ownership than comparable cities elsewhere. That regulatory history, rather than housing age or population trends, is the primary reason Illinois' disposal-repair demand looks different inside and outside Chicago's combined-sewer footprint.

Licensing in Illinois: Illinois does not appear to regulate general appliance repair as a licensed profession under the Illinois Department of Financial and Professional Regulation; the trade isn't listed among IDFPR's regulated occupations. Anyone servicing refrigerant-containing appliances such as refrigerators and freezers must still hold federal EPA Section 608 certification, a nationwide requirement rather than an Illinois-specific one, and repair work that crosses into electrical or plumbing scope can trigger separate state or local trade-licensing requirements.
